Extended Job Title: Medical Research Tech III
Position Description: Employees in this classification provide support in an assigned research laboratory conducting specified phases of research projects. Performs work independently and is responsible for developing new procedures and techniques to be utilized in the laboratory and in experiments, and new applications for standard procedures and techniques. Work is performed under usual laboratory conditions. Some hazards may be present due to use of radioactive, carcinogenic or other potentially harmful substances. Responsibilities also include ensuring overall cleanliness of the laboratory and laboratory equipment, and ordering and maintaining an adequate stock of necessary supplies. May instruct or direct work of subordinate laboratory personnel.

Major/Essential Functions:
- Testing the central hypothesis that Ubiquitin C-terminal Hydrolase L1 (UCHL1) is a driver of vascular and neurobehavioral function through mechanisms of glycosaminoglycan sulfation and accumulation associated with repetitive mild traumatic brain injury. (funded NIH K22 aims).
- Oversight and coordination of the UCHL1 mouse colony; coordination of breeding, genotyping, specimen labeling, and keeping other lab members abreast of mouse availability and helping to plan experiments.
- Serving as a user for liquid chromatography mass spectrometry, cryostat and confocal microscopy equipment.
- Laboratory administration (Following standard operating procedures, lab safety, protocol creation/maintenance, orderliness and reporting); provide logistical support for graduate student scientists and other lab personnel.
- Manage the animal colony maintaining appropriate procedures and protocols.

Jeanne Clery Act: The Jeanne Clery Disclosure of Campus Security Policy and Campus Crime Statistics Act is a federal statute requiring colleges and universities participating in federal financial aid programs to maintain and disclose campus crime statistics and security information. By October 1 of each year, institutions must publish and distribute their Annual Campus Security Policy & Crime Statistics Report (ASR) to current and prospective students and employees.
